In graphite, all the carbon atoms have strong chemical bonds to three other carbon atoms, making sheets that look like chicken wire; weak forces hold the sheets together in stacks that can slide past each other easily. WebJust to be clear, (no pun intended), diamonds are pure carbon while coal contains a high percentage of carbon with sulfur, water, ash, and hydrogen. In organic compounds, C-C single bond is always a sigma bond. In the C=C double bond, the first bond is always a sigma bond, while the second is a pi bond.
